Evolving Materials for Improved Weatherstripping

As technology advances, so too does our quest for innovative and sustainable materials to enhance weather stripping replacement across various sectors, from automotive repair services to vehicle repair. Traditional materials like rubber and vinyl while effective, often fall short in terms of longevity and adaptability to extreme environmental conditions. This has spurred a shift towards more advanced options that offer superior performance and longer-lasting solutions.

For instance, new developments in synthetic materials combine exceptional flexibility with resistance to UV damage, temperature fluctuations, and chemical corrosion. These cutting-edge compounds are not only lighter than their counterparts but also reduce energy loss through improved insulation. As such, they’re gaining traction not just in automotive repair, but also in construction and manufacturing, marking a significant evolution in the field of weather stripping replacement techniques.

Innovative Techniques to Enhance Durability

The future of weather stripping replacement is being shaped by innovative techniques that promise enhanced durability and performance. One emerging trend involves the adoption of advanced materials, such as high-performance polymers and composite materials, designed to withstand extreme weather conditions while maintaining flexibility and longevity. These materials not only offer superior resistance to degradation from UV rays, moisture, and temperature fluctuations but also provide better sealing capabilities, reducing energy loss in vehicles.

Additionally, modern techniques like precision manufacturing and 3D printing are revolutionizing the way weather stripping is produced and installed. Fleet repair services and vehicle repair professionals are leveraging these technologies to create tailored solutions for specific vehicle models, ensuring optimal fit and performance. Moreover, advancements in application methods, including automated installation processes, are streamlining fleet repair services, making weather stripping replacement more efficient and cost-effective.
